The phrase "addressing over" is not correct and does not convey a clear meaning in written English.
It may be intended to refer to discussing or dealing with a topic, but it lacks clarity and context.
Example: "The report is addressing over the issues related to climate change." (This is incorrect; it should be "addressing the issues.")
Alternatives: "discussing" or "tackling".
